Vaughan Historic Homestead
About This Museum
Tucked away on Beach Road in the gorgeous coastal suburb of Long Bay, the Vaughan Homestead is a beautiful time capsule. Stepping onto the property feels like walking straight back into the 1860s, when this kauri villa was first built. You can almost hear the echoes of family life in the original rooms, which are filled with fascinating everyday objects from that era. It’s a wonderfully intimate look at Auckland's pioneering past.
Collection Highlights
The heart of the home is its collection of domestic items—think cast-iron cooking pots in the hearth and delicate hand-sewn textiles. Don't miss the charming cottage garden out back, which has been lovingly restored with heritage plants.

Architecture & Building
A classic example of a New Zealand kauri villa, featuring those signature high ceilings, sash windows, and a wide veranda perfect for a sunny afternoon.
